The workshop will focus on self knowledge, exploring the significance of everyday relationships - professional, personal, mental, physical and emotional - and their impact and meaning.
It will be useful for youth workers wishing to develop young people's personal or spiritual wellbeing, or anyone interested in how Muslim young people respond to challenges in their relationships or developing solutions. It takes place in Birmingham on 22 May.
